All About 'Overlent': Meaning, Strategy & Finding Words From Letters
Meaning
The term 'overlent' is primarily defined as the past participle of the verb 'overlend,' which refers to the act of lending more than is prudent or necessary. While not commonly used in everyday language, it can be found in standard Scrabble dictionaries, making it a valid choice for word game enthusiasts.
About the Word
'Overlent' is significant in discussions surrounding finance and lending practices, where it denotes a potentially risky behavior of lending excessively. The letters in 'overlent' can be rearranged to form various words from letters, showcasing its versatility in word games. Understanding such words enhances players' strategies in games like Scrabble and Words With Friends.
Etymology
The word 'overlent' is derived from the prefix 'over-' meaning excessively or too much, combined with 'lend,' which comes from the Old English 'lendan,' meaning to grant someone the use of something temporarily.
